10 Words Or Less

Daily Post

In ten words or less can you…

…summarise each page in your thesis?

…explain your research question?

…share something about your literature?

…say why you did a PhD?

Your examiners aren’t looking for soundbites in the viva, but being concise can sharpen up what you think and say about your research.
